Output 12abefb658775f0b4e90d9b2bb06c26026d54c96434bb2dfbdaf4e11bf390113:3

value
669100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cd892777ed5f846419b44d7e17e8516ee265eef OP_EQUALVERIFY OP_CHECKSIG
address
181KoGwpDNNEVvWyEvHpM2SLWQDXwLvofS
transaction
12abefb658775f0b4e90d9b2bb06c26026d54c96434bb2dfbdaf4e11bf390113
confirmations
680180
spent
true